Oh my goodness - thats a new one. But, since "all your old posi's are deleted", it sounds like your file may be split and they are trying to put you back together.
Here's what the FCRA says: § 610. Conditions and form of disclosure to consumers [15 U.S.C. § 1681h] (a) In general. (1) Proper identification. A consumer reporting agency shall require, as a condition of making the disclosures required under section 609 [§ 1681g], that the consumer furnish proper identification. Vague huh? If it were me, I would send them a copy of my DL, SS Card, and a copy of a recent utility (to verify address). 1. For fun, you could only send them positive TL information, and see if they can find the negative, otherwise, tell them per the FCRA you have adequately proven your identity in order to dispute.
